Our editorial take on the Venus Optics Laowa 100mm f/2.8 Tilt-Shift 1x Macro

The Laowa 100mm f/2.8 Tilt-Shift 1x Macro is a specialized optic for Sony E-mount that combines two distinct disciplines into one lens. It delivers both 1:1 macro reproduction and full tilt-shift movements, offering plus or minus 10 degrees of tilt and plus or minus 12mm of shift with a sophisticated rotation system that lets you orient movements precisely. At f/2.8, it's notably bright for a tilt-shift lens, and the 15-blade aperture should produce smooth bokeh when shooting wide open or for creative defocus effects.

The build is substantial at 1,215 grams, and the rotating tripod collar acknowledges that this is a lens for deliberate work. Manual focus only is the trade-off, as is typical for tilt-shift optics, and the optical formula includes two extra-low dispersion elements and one ultra-high refraction element to handle the demands of close-up and perspective-control shooting. At $1,249, it undercuts traditional tilt-shift lenses significantly while adding macro capability that most rivals lack, making it an intriguing option for architectural, product, and macro shooters who want flexibility without buying multiple lenses.

Best for: Sony E-mount shooters who need both macro and architectural capabilities in one specialized lens without paying flagship prices.
What's great
  • Combines tilt-shift and 1:1 macro in a single lens
  • Bright f/2.8 maximum aperture for a tilt-shift optic
  • Comprehensive movement range with 90-degree and 360-degree rotation systems
  • Significantly lower price than traditional tilt-shift lenses
  • 15-blade aperture for smooth bokeh
Watch outs
  • Manual focus only with no electronic communication
  • Heavy at 1,215 grams, requiring tripod use for extended sessions
